Dimetridazole is a drug that combats protozoan infections. Dimetridazole is a nitroimidazole class drug. Dimetridazole has been banned by the Canadian government as a livestock feed additive. Used in antiprotozoal drugs for dysentery and porcine Treponema poultry Histomoniasis.
Precautions:
(1) It cannot be used in combination with other antihistonia drugs.
(2) The continuous medication for chickens shall not exceed 10 days.
(3) Banned during laying hens.
Withdrawal Period: Pig and chicken 28 days.
Note: Don't use with bromsalan flukicides such as dibromsalan and tribromsalan.
Function:
Broad-spectrum anti-anaerobic bacteria and antiprotozoal drugs have killing effect on histotrichomoniasis and have a certain inhibitory effect on coccidia. Used for swine treponema dysentery and avian histotrichomoniasis.
